Transaction 80c076589362eade26f0cd6194540041ecc04f77f19572c26d46f9a44e7ea0c8
1 Input
1 Output
-
80c076589362eade26f0cd6194540041ecc04f77f19572c26d46f9a44e7ea0c8:0
- value
- 997639
- script pubkey
- OP_0 OP_PUSHBYTES_32 75ed5eb832951537948feef28c3db1328399104320e9f82e7310e132919fef99
- address
- bc1qwhk4awpjj52n09y0amegc0d3x2pejyzryr5lstnnzrsn9yvla7vsfretga